Equality Florida Responds to Passage of “Don’t Say Gay” Bill and “Stop WOKE Act” in the Florida House
Equality Florida condemned the Florida House's passage of the 'Don't Say Gay' bill (HB 1557) and 'Stop WOKE Act' (HB 7), noting seven Republicans broke ranks to oppose the 'Don't Say Gay' bill, and urged the Senate to reject the legislation.

Equality Florida Responds to U.S. Supreme Court Decision In Fulton vs. the City of Philadelphia
Responding to the U.S. Supreme Court's ruling in Fulton v. City of Philadelphia, Equality Florida said the decision is narrow and limited to a specific Philadelphia contract, noting the Court did not grant a blanket right to reject LGBTQ foster families.

US Department of Education Says Title IX Protects Transgender Kids from Discrimination
The U.S. Department of Education announced it will interpret Title IX's sex-discrimination ban to include gender identity and sexual orientation; Equality Florida said the move shows Florida's Transgender Youth Sports Ban violates federal law.

Equality Florida Join Families and Advocates of Transgender Youth to Condemn Signing of Transgender Youth Sports Ban
Equality Florida and families of transgender youth condemned Governor Ron DeSantis for signing the Transgender Youth Sports Ban at the start of Pride Month, the first anti-LGBTQ legislation to pass the Florida legislature in 23 years.
